Why did some union members have hostile attitudes towards Chinese laborers?

Many Chinese laborers accepted lower wages. 

When the Chinese came to America, they were simply looking for a better life and they would take any job that was available to them, even jobs that paid dirt wages. Union members didn't necessarily like the Chinese because they were trying to bargain for higher wages and with the Chinese accepted very low wages, it was hard to do that.
